Local aurora guide for Karhula
Karhula is located at 57.7° geomagnetic latitude. Auroras visible at this latitude typically require a Kp index of 7 or higher.
On average, there are about 2.3 nights per year in Karhula where the conditions are suitable for aurora viewing.
The period between 2016 and 2026 has been analyzed for these potential viewing opportunities.
The darkest months in Karhula are May, June, July, and August. During these months, full darkness is not achieved.
The best months for aurora viewing align with the darker periods outside of the summer months. These are typically September, November, and March.
Karhula experiences a Bortle 7 sky, indicating significant light pollution.
Areas with darker skies, such as Bortle 4, can be found 31 km north-east near Hamina. Bortle 5 skies are available 18 km east near Hamina.

Between 2015 and 2016, 40 verified aurora reports were recorded within 300 km of Karhula.
Analysis of geomagnetic data indicates potential viewing opportunities on several nights between 2025 and 2026.
These qualifying nights include March 20, 2026 (Kp 7.0), January 20, 2026 (Kp 7.67), January 19, 2026 (Kp 8.67), November 12, 2025 (Kp 7.33), and November 11, 2025 (Kp 8.67).
